Transaction 8046259396729d40aaf3ca612a80e3cd10ff188fc16acf53adff178d9599330c
1 Input
1 Output
-
8046259396729d40aaf3ca612a80e3cd10ff188fc16acf53adff178d9599330c:0
- value
- 140309440
- script pubkey
- OP_0 OP_PUSHBYTES_20 4465be50fd65e574ca0cb8db800a7f1321d9bd2e
- address
- bc1qg3jmu58avhjhfjsvhrdcqznlzvsan0fw9jsdcj